Java网络编程
文章平均质量分 93
Colourful.
这个作者很懒,什么都没留下…
展开
-
JavaIO四大模型:NIO(IO多路复用)
文章目录概述NIO涉及到的名词JavaNIO 服务端和客户端流程概述 Java中的 Selector 和 Linux中的 epoll 都是基友IO多路复用的,有时也被称为异步阻塞IO。 我们之前介绍过,同步阻塞I/O和同步非阻塞IO。对于同步阻塞I/O来说,每次进行I/O时,我们的用户线程都会阻塞,显然这在高并发下效原创 2021-06-07 20:21:00 · 1858 阅读 · 2 评论 -
JavaIO四大模型:BIO(同步阻塞IO)
文章目录IO读写原理Java I/O底层流程四大模型之:BIO同步阻塞IOIO读写原理 用户进程进行的IO读写,都会用到read和write两大系统调用。 read系统调用:将数据从内核缓冲区复制到进程缓冲区中。 wri原创 2021-06-04 17:43:33 · 259 阅读 · 2 评论 -
计算机网络概述
文章目录概述网络体系结构OSI参考模型TCP/IP参考模型网络协议TCP协议UDP协议概述 计算机网络是通过传输介质、通信设施和网络通信协议,把分散在不同点的计算机设备连接起来,实现资源共享和数据传输的系统。 网络编程就是编写程序使互联网的两个(或多个)设备之间进行数据传输。网络体系结构 &原创 2021-06-04 15:32:29 · 307 阅读 · 0 评论